    You say the diff is ok..

    Rear brake separation is the next most likely..friction material came off the shoe and jammed up the drum locking the wheel.

    Time to get off your computer, go out to your trike..take the right rear wheel off, remove the brake drum.

    The problem will fall out in your hand.
